The crash happens in these lines of code in qpid::broker::Connection::closed()
in qpid/broker/Connection.cpp:
294 while (!channels.empty())
>295 ptr_map_ptr(channels.begin())->handleDetach();
I think the intent here is to iterate over every channel and detach it, presumably a side effect of handleDetach() is to actually remove the channel from the channels map else the map would never end up empty.
In the crashing case what happens is that the Session which is called into here seems to only be partially constructed and so not all of its virtual functions are there yet this causes the call of a non existent pure virtual function.
Generally this happens if the object has already been deleted or in the process of being deleted in another thread when this code runs or even in the process of being created.
Looking at then other threads the Session doesn't seem to be in the process of deletion.
